WebA cubic equation must have 1, 2 or 3 solutions/roots. It cannot have "no solution" since a cubic curve has to cross the x-axis at least once. Depending upon the number of roots, this tells you something of the shape: --> 3 roots means the curve crosses the x-axis 3 times, which forces the curve to have 2 turning points.
